The spatio-temporal distribution of musculoskeletal disorders: results of the Global Burden of Disease in 204 countries and 21 subregions between 1990 and 2019.

ObjectivesThis study aimed to globally assess the prevalence and distribution of primary-origin musculoskeletal disorders (MSDs) from 1990 to 2019 to better understand their temporal trends. MethodsUsing data from the 2019 Global Burden of Diseases, prevalence rates of 6 primary-origin MSDs were analysed across sub-regions, age groups, and genders. Raw and age-standardized data were mapped for over 204 countries. Cochran-Armitage trend tests evaluated temporal prevalence trends. The correlation between MSDs prevalence, national income levels, and medical density was explored. ResultsIn 2019, global MSDs prevalence varied significantly among countries. Hip osteoarthritis had a prevalence of 0.56% [95% CI: 0.43-0.70], while low back pain was 8.62% [95% CI: 7.62-9.74]. Most MSDs exhibited an increasing prevalence with age, except for neck pain, which stabilized or decreased after age 45-50. Women generally had higher prevalence rates across all age groups. High-income countries consistently showed higher prevalence rates compared to middle and low-income countries. Over time, most sub-regions experienced a significant increase in MSD prevalence. However, after adjusting for age, the temporal trends for back and neck pain became non-significant, except for hip osteoarthritis, where half of the sub-regions remained significant. Multivariate linear regressions revealed positive associations between MSD prevalence and both national income level and medical density. ConclusionThe global burden of MSDs is increasing due to population ageing, but other factors should be considered. Longitudinal studies with a wider range of MSDs and additional risk factors are needed for improved prevention strategies.
